I installed a set of RCV Performance CV axles for M210/sasquatch (CVJIFS-BRONCO-S).
They were smooth in 2H, but in 4A they had severe issues on test drive. I think they were binding internally with loud thumping and extreme vibration under load. It was intermittent, but very repeatable (would always start thumping after cornering). I reinstalled the stock axles and the problem went away. I have Icon coilovers (~2.5").
I tried to contact RCV Performance, but no response so far (2 days).
Update: I finally heard back from RCV Performance. They offered no explanation, but stated that my only option was to return them to where I bought them.
Has anyone successfully used the RCV axles for Bronco? I am wondering if I received a defective set, or if they are junk.
